
SoIP
Going beyond VoIP, IPTV or even Triple Play (News - Alert)? Today’s unified network monitoring theme is Service-over-IP (SoIP). So say officials of Gigamon (News - Alert) Systems.
In other words, they say, “all revenue-generating next-generation services (voice, video and data) introduced by carriers now share the common feature that they are simply digitalized data carried over IP-based Ethernet.”
SoIP will be a source of struggle – “not just the obvious market-based struggle between cable providers and telecommunication providers, but a societal-based struggle between expectation and business reality.”
The way Gigamon sees it
The way Gigamon sees it, as SoIP enjoys mainstream deployment, “consumers will demand Quality-of-Service that they are accustomed to with traditional mediums like analog telephone and television.” This is in spite of added features and reduced price.
Similarly, company officials believe, government will demand unrestricted access for lawful interception in all manners of digital communications, to be consistent with unrelenting homeland security concerns.
In summary, then, “SoIP providers can no longer ignore the harsh business reality of providing a fixed-income service while accommodating ever-growing monitoring demands.”
